Topical Treatment For Cellulitis. Most people take an antibiotic for 7 to 14 days. If you have a weakened immune system, you may need to take the antibiotic for longer. Many cases of cellulitis are mild and the involved skin clears completely with antibiotic treatment. For mild cellulitis affecting a small area of skin, a doctor will prescribe antibiotic tablets, usually for a week.
